Shoes for Ball Sports
Simple SummaryContent extracted from patent full text and abstract with AI.
This patent describes a smart shoe designed specifically for ball sports such as soccer, football, and rugby. The shoe features an upper with an actuated outer surface whose properties, such as friction and texture, can be dynamically adjusted in real-time based on detected movements or events (e.g., kicks, passes, ball control) by an embedded sensor and processing unit. The actuator can raise or lower surface structures such as fins, pins, or flaps to optimize the shoe’s contact with the ball for different actions, enhancing both control and performance.
Use CasesContent extracted from patent full text and abstract with AI.
- Soccer players switching between dribbling, passing, or shooting to automatically optimize grip and touch on the ball.
- Football and rugby players adjusting shoe surface for different ball-handling and kicking scenarios.
- Training shoes for athletes that adapt surface properties in real-time for skill development.
- Professional sports footwear enhancing player performance through real-time surface optimization.
- Recreational sports shoes providing improved ball control and shot accuracy.

Patent Abstract
Described are shoes for ball sports including an upper (101) having an outer surface. An actuator (104,81) is configured to change at least one surface property of a portion of the outer surface of the upper (101), and a sensor is configured to be sensitive to movements of the shoe. A processing unit is connected to the actuator(104,81) and the sensor and configured to process sensor data retrieved from the sensor and to cause the actuator (104,81) to change the at least one surface property of the portion of the outer surface of the upper (101) if a predetermined event is detected in the sensor data.
